Pilot Burner Adjustment

1. Locate Pilot Adjustment Screw.

(See figure 27.)

2. Adjust pilot screw to provide properly sized flame as shown in

figure 28).

3. After installing or servicing, leak test with a soap solution with

main burner on. Coat pipe and tubing joints, gasket etc. with
soap solution. Bubbles indicate leaks. Tighten any areas where
the bubbles appear until the bubbling stops completely.

Troubleshooting

The following is a troubleshooting chart of possible problems:

PROBLEM

CORRECTIVE ACTION

Noisy Pilot Flame

Locate pilot adjustement screw on
gas control valve. Flame is decreased by
turning adjustment screw clockwise.

Pilot won’t ignite

Disconnect remote wires and try to
light pilot. If pilot now works, remote
connections are faulty. Check wiring
diagram
